The birth year was listed as 1962. This person has lived also in Washington, Denmark and Falls Church. Orlando is a resident of 9212 Deveron Ct, Fairfax Station, Va 22039. Orlando turned 62 years old. Orlando has listed (703) 643-2000 as his phone number. Lesyllee Maurelia White, Lelia B White, Lisa N Newtonwhite and 2 other people are people possibly related to Orlando.